Why list_association_owners needs a policy

This tool retrieves or queries a list of association owners from the Buildium property management system. The verb 'list' is a classic read-only operation that has no side effects—it does not create, modify, delete, or execute anything. The data returned may be business-sensitive in a property management context, but the risk is limited to information disclosure rather than operational impact.

From the tool's definition Tool name 'list_association_owners' and description 'List association owners from Buildium' indicate a retrieval operation with no modification or execution of external processes.

Can I rate-limit list_association_owners?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the list_association_owners r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block list_association_owners complet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for list_association_owners.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
